With the spread of the Internet in recent years, creative activities (co-creation) through online cooperation have become popular.A research team led by Professor Kazuhiro Ueda, a graduate student at the University of Tokyo, analyzed co-creation patterns in the online community and clarified the roles played by the peripheral members and the core members.

 When the co-creation relationship between participants in creative activities is visualized as a network (co-creation network), it is said that the core members and peripheral members of the co-creation network differ in terms of importance.It has been reported that peripheral members play an important role because they often create original content.However, previous studies have shown that core and peripheral members may play different roles in co-creation behaviour.

 This time, we analyzed co-creation patterns in three online communities boasting a large number of participants: "SCP-Wiki", "GitHub", and "Idea Storm".First, the participants of each online community are classified into two types: core members and peripheral members.As a result of analyzing the co-creation relationship between the participants, the peripheral members in the co-creation network mainly played the role of creating original contents and contributed to increasing the "amount" of creative works.On the other hand, the core members mainly played a role in modifying the contents created by others, and contributed to improving the "quality" of the creation.

 Studies show that participants play different roles depending on their position in the network and have different influences on the "quantity" and "quality" of their creations, and co-creation patterns among participants. Was clarified.The results of this research are expected to contribute to the creation of organizations in the real world.
